style=\"display:none;\"><\/gwmw><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Austin, Texas \u2013 The first Deaf Authors Book Festival (DABF), scheduled May 6-7, 2022 at Texas School for the Deaf (TSD), is set to be historic with the support of sponsors and partners.\u00a0\u00a0<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Dr. Steve Baldwin, Deaf Texas Foundation president, producer, and co-host of DABF, shares his optimism in receiving more support for the event.<gwmw style=\"display:none;\"><\/gwmw><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cThe goal is to raise $47,000 for this literary event.&nbsp;&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cWe are halfway there as of early March, and we\u2019re hopeful that a few more sponsors will sign on to make this event a success.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">As for\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.facebook.com\/deafauthorsbookfestival\/\">DABF<\/a>\u00a0partners and sponsors who have already signed on:<gwmw style=\"display:none;\"><\/gwmw><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cThe Greater Austin Foundation for the Deaf (<a href=\"http:\/\/www.austindeaffoundation.com\/\">GAFD<\/a>) is proud to partner with DABF to bring an unprecedented book event to the greater Austin Deaf community.\u201d &#8211; Paul Rutowski, chair\u00a0<gwmw style=\"display:none;\"><\/gwmw><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cGiven how most have been overlooked for so many decades, Deaf authors should be celebrated, and their words savored.\u201d &#8211; Trudy Suggs, owner,\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.savorywords.com\/\">Savory Words Publishing<\/a><gwmw style=\"display:none;\"><\/gwmw><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cDeaf Seniors of America <a rel=\"noreferrer noopener\" href=\"https:\/\/deafseniors.us\/\" data-type=\"URL\" data-id=\"https:\/\/deafseniors.us\/\" target=\"_blank\">(DSA)<\/a> is excited about the DABF and the featured authors\u2019 contribution to Deaf literature and Deaf history!\u201d &#8211; Alfred Sonnenstrahl, president<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cCommunication Services for the Deaf (<a href=\"https:\/\/www.csd.org\/\">CSD<\/a>) honors the contributions of the Deaf authors being celebrated.\u201d &#8211; Chris Soukup, CEO<gwmw style=\"display:none;\"><\/gwmw><gwmw style=\"display:none;\"><\/gwmw><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201c<a href=\"https:\/\/www.humanitiestexas.org\/\">Humanities Texas<\/a>\u00a0is very pleased to support this groundbreaking literary event.\u201d &#8211; Eric Lupfer, Ph.D., executive director\u00a0<gwmw style=\"display:none;\"><\/gwmw><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p
